@charset "windows-1252"; 
a:link {color: #005FBF; text-decoration: none; font-family: Arial Narrow,sans-serif; font-size: 10px; background: url(logos/bout2.jpg); text-transform: uppercase; font-weight: bold}
a:visited {color: #005FBF; text-decoration: none; font-family: Arial Narrow,sans-serif; font-size: 10px; text-transform: uppercase; font-weight: bold}
a:hover {color: red; text-decoration: none; font-family: Arial Narrow,sans-serif; font-size: 10px; text-transform: uppercase; font-weight: bold}
a:active {color: #005FBF; text-decoration: none; font-family: Arial Narrow,sans-serif; font-size: 10px; text-transform: uppercase; font-weight: bold}
img {position: absolute; left: 0px; top: 0px; width:600px; height:94px} 
#entete {position: absolute; left: 0px; top: 0px; width: 940px; height: 90px; z-index: 0; text-align: center; background-image: url(logos/entete.jpg); border: thin solid lightsteelblue} 
#barre {position: absolute; left: 0px; top: 91px; width: 940px; height: 40px; text-align: center;background-color: aliceblue;border: thin solid lightsteelblue}
#barre2 {position: absolute; left: 0px; top: 650px; width: 940px; background-color: aliceblue; height: 25px; text-align: center; background-image: url(logos/entete.jpg); border: thin solid lightsteelblue; z-index: -1; font-family: Miriam Fixed; font-size: large; font-style: normal; font-variant: small-caps; font-weight: bold; color: silver}

#asso {position: absolute; left: 120px; top: 73px; font-family: Lucida Sans; font-size: xx-small; color: #0066CC; font-stretch: narrower; font-weight: 700}
#menu1 {width: 140px; height: 220px; position: absolute; left: 10px; top: 150px; text-align: center;  }
#champ1 {width: 100px; text-align: center; height: 10px; background: aliceblue; border: 1px solid silver; background-color: silver}
#progtot {position: absolute; left: 175px; top: 150px; width: 600px; text-align: left; font-family: Arial; font-size: 11px; height: 100px; scrollbar-base-color: #33FFFF}
#adr {text-align: center; font-family: sans-serif; font-size: xx-small; z-index: 1; color: #990000; border: 1px solid silver; background-image: url(logos/entete.jpg); width: 120px; }
#adr2 {position: absolute; left: 220px; top: 180px; text-align: center; font-family: sans-serif; font-size:small; z-index: 1; color: #990000; border: 1px solid #9999FF; background-image: url(logos/entete.jpg)}
#gauche {position: absolute; left: 1px; top: 132px; width: 140px; height: 520px; text-align: center; background: aliceblue; vertical-align: top; z-index: +1; border: thin solid lightsteelblue}
#droite {position: absolute; left: 800px; top: 132px; width: 140px; height: 520px; background: aliceblue; text-align: center; vertical-align: top; z-index: +1; font-size: 12px; color: blue; border: thin solid lightsteelblue}	
#msg1 {width: 120px; height: 120px; text-align: center; color: #990000; font-family: sans-serif; font-size: 10px; font-style: normal; background-image: none; background-color: aliceblue}
#text1 {width: 550px; height: 50px; align: center; position: absolute; left: 200px; top: 150px; text-align: center; color: black}
#prog1a {position: absolute; left: 175px; top: 50px; width: 600px; height: 200px; background: white; border: 1px solid silver; z-index: 1; color: black; text-align: center}
#renseign {position: absolute; left: 175px; top: 150px; width: 600px; text-align: left; font-family: Arial; font-size: 11px}
#prog1 {position: absolute; left: 170px; top: 270px; width: 600px; height: 200px; border: 1px solid gray; z-index: 1; color: black; text-align: center; background-color: lightsteelblue}
#champ2 {border: 1px solid silver; margin-top: auto; text-align: center; background: #FFFDB2}
#champ5 {margin-top: auto; text-align: center; background: azure; }
#champ4jaune {border: 1px solid #000099; font-family: arial; font-size: 11px; color: #000000; margin-top: auto; text-align: center; background: #FFFDE0}
#champ4bleu {border: 1px solid #000099; font-family: arial; font-size: 11px; color: #000000; margin-top: auto; text-align: center; background: #E2FFFE}
#champ2bleu {border: 1px solid silver; margin-top: auto; text-align: center; background: #D2FFFF; font-family: Arial; font-size: 11px}
#champ2jaune {border: 1px solid silver; margin-top: auto; text-align: center; background: #FFFCD6 ;font-family: Arial; font-size: 11px}
#titre {position: absolute; left: 200px; top: 150px; background: lightcyan; font: normal; font-family: Verdana; font-size: small; width: 550px; text-align: center}
 #form {position: absolute; left: 200px; top: 230px; border: 1px solid silver; background: #CCFFFF; font: normal; font-family: Verdana; font-size: xx-small; width: 550px}
#erreur {position: absolute; left: 300px; top: 100px; border: #CC0000; border-style: double; border-width: medium; font: normal; font-family: Arial Narrow; font-size: 11px; color: red; text-align: center; width: 300px; background: white; z-index: 2}
 #info {position: absolute; left: 175px; top: 120px; width: 600px; height: 50px; text-align: center;  vertical-align: baseline}
#champ3 {border: 1px solid #000099; font-family: arial; font-size: 12px; color: maroon; font-weight: bold; margin-top: auto; text-align: center; background: #EEFFDF}
#champ4b {font-family: arial; font-size: 10px; color: #000000; margin-top: auto; text-align: center; background: white}
#prix {width: 600px; position: absolute; left: 175px; top: 320px; font-family: Arial; font-size: 11px; border: 1px solid gray}
#champ4 {border: 1px solid #000099; font-family: arial; font-size: 11px; color: #000000; margin-top: auto; text-align: center; background:#EEFFDF }
#devise {font-family: cursive; color: #990000; font-size: 10px; vertical-align: top; text-align: center}
#present {width: 550px; height: 115px; text-align: center; position: absolute; left: 190px; top: 150px; font: arial; font-size: 11px; vertical-align: top; }
#buro {width: 200px; height: 200px; border: 1px solid gray; text-align: left; background: #FFFFE3; font-family: Arial; font-size: 10px; font-weight: normal; position: absolute; left: 30px}
#jaune {background: #FFFFE2}
#bleu {background-color: #CCFFFF; background: #DFFBFF}
 #envoi {position: absolute; left: 300px; top: 200px; border: #CC0000; border-style: double; border-width: medium; font: normal; font-family: Verdana; font-size: 1em; color: white; text-align: center; width: 250px; background: red; z-index: 2}

#voeux {font-family: Script MT Bold; color: red;  font-size: 24px;  font: bolder large}
.n5 {font-family: arial; font-size: 12px; color: #000000; font-weight: bold; margin-top: auto; text-align: center; vertical-align: top}
.b5{font-family:arial;font-size:16px;color:#0000FF;font-weight:bold;vertical-align: top}
.b6 {font-family: arial; font-size: 18px; color: #0000FF; font-weight: bold; text-align: center; vertical-align: middle}
.n4 {font-family: arial; font-size: 11px; color: #000000; font-weight: bold; text-align: center; vertical-align: top}
.b4 {font-family: arial; font-size: 11px; color: blue; font-weight: bold; text-align: center; vertical-align: top;}
.m3 {font-family: arial; font-size: 10px; color: maroon; font-weight: bold; text-align: center; vertical-align: top}
.m6 {font-family: arial; font-size: 18px; color: maroon; font-weight: bold; text-align: center; vertical-align: middle}
.m4 {font-family: arial; font-size: 12px; color: maroon; font-weight: bold;}

.n3 {font-family: arial; font-size: 12px; color: #000000; font-weight: bold; text-align: center; vertical-align: top}
.m5 {font-family: arial; font-size: 16px; color: maroon; font-weight: bold;}
.n2 {font-family: arial; font-size: 8px; color: black; text-align: center}
.m2 {font-family: arial; font-size: 8px; color: maroon; text-align: center; vertical-align: top}
.r1 {font-family: Arial Narrow; font-size: 7px; color: red}

